In 2007, Orkla implemented SAP ERP ECC 6.0 as the core of a coordinated ERP platform strategy combining SAP and Business Intelligence capabilities. The deployment explicitly targeted ERP Financial processes to provide a foundation for group finance consolidation and transactional finance workflows. Configuration of SAP ERP ECC 6.0 emphasized finance area functionality, including general ledger, accounts payable, accounts receivable, intercompany accounting, and statutory reporting. Workflows for financial close and master data governance were standardized to align finance controls with group reporting requirements and to support consistent chart of accounts management. The ERP program was executed in parallel with a Business Intelligence initiative, aligning SAP ERP ECC 6.0 data models to BI reporting and analytics for consolidated financial reporting. Operational coverage was Pan Nordic including Hungary, with virtual teams established to coordinate country specific chart of accounts, statutory compliance, and phased rollout sequencing across sites. Program governance and delivery capacity were strengthened by growing the consulting organization from 30 to 42 senior consultants, encompassing ERP consultants focused on SAP and M3 and Business Intelligence specialists. The staffing increase supported centralized program governance, regional virtual team structures, phased rollout coordination, and sustained application configuration and support.

In 2021, Orkla implemented SAP SuccessFactors Compensation as the core component of a Compensation Management initiative within the Orkla Group, executing the project from Oslo, Norway. The engagement ran in parallel with SAP SuccessFactors Employee Central, aligning master data authorities and HR masterdata integration to support structured pay planning and eligibility across the organization. The implementation of SAP SuccessFactors Compensation focused on configuring compensation planning workflows, eligibility rules, budgeting constructs, and approval chains to standardize merit and bonus cycles. Configuration work included role-based approval workflows and pay element modeling consistent with Compensation Management best practices, supported by migration of employee pay and masterdata into the SuccessFactors data model. Integration work centered on masterdata integration between Employee Central and the Compensation module to ensure a single source of truth for job, grade, and employment data. The deployment targeted HR and reward functions within Orkla Group and used Employee Central as the authoritative HR master data source to drive compensation eligibility, plan population, and workflow routing. Governance and rollout were structured around stakeholder workshops, data migration activities, end-user training, and on-going support handover to internal HRIS teams. Project activities explicitly included workshops, migration, training, and continued operational support, establishing configuration governance and change control for the SAP SuccessFactors Compensation environment.

In 2022, Orkla implemented IFS Ultimo EAM at a manufacturing site in Sweden. The cloud-based IFS Ultimo EAM Enterprise Asset Management platform has been configured to manage activities for projects, handle administrative assignments, and coordinate maintenance tasks at the facility. This deployment represents an initial site-level implementation within Orkla's asset operations. Core capabilities in use include work order management, maintenance scheduling, and centralized administration of project-related tasks, aligned with typical Enterprise Asset Management functional workflows. Operational coverage is currently the single site in Sweden with a stated plan to extend IFS Ultimo EAM across additional departments, a rollout designed to improve cooperation between operators and the maintenance department. Governance emphasis has been on aligning maintenance and operator workflows to the cloud platform to standardize administrative assignments and enable clearer cross-functional coordination.

Orkla is a Consumer Packaged Goods organization based in Norway, with around 19670 employees and annual revenues of $6.15 billion.

Orkla operates a diverse technology stack with applications such as SAP ERP ECC 6.0, SAP SuccessFactors Compensation and IFS Ultimo EAM, covering areas like ERP Financial, Compensation Management and Enterprise Asset Management.

Orkla has invested in cloud applications and AI-driven platforms to optimize efficiency and growth, collaborating with vendors such as SAP and IFS.

Orkla recently adopted applications including IFS Ultimo EAM in 2022, SAP S/4 HANA in 2021 and SAP SuccessFactors Compensation in 2021, highlighting its ongoing modernization strategy.
